King Pharmaceuticals and Acura Pharmaceuticals have completed patient enrollment for the pivotal Phase III clinical trial evaluating Acurox tablets for relief of moderate to severe pain.
Ligand Pharmaceuticals has initiated a Phase II study of its small-molecule thrombopoietin mimetic, LGD-4665 for the treatment of idiopathic thrombocytopenic purpura.
Latona Life Sciences has entered into two agreements for the acquisition of patent rights and orphan drug status to a novel late-stage drug, Oralgam, for the treatment of juvenile and adult rheumatoid arthritis.
Antipodean Pharmaceuticals has announced positive results from a Phase II trial of its lead compound MitoQ in liver disease. The trial successfully met the primary clinical endpoint, the reduction of elevated liver enzymes.
Aida Pharmaceuticals has completed the acquisition of a controlling interest in Jiangsu Institute of Microbiology, a microbiology research institute in the People's Republic of China.
Boston Scientific has completed enrollment in the multicenter automatic defibrillator implantation trial with cardiac resynchronization therapy, known as MADIT-CRT.
Pharmasset has announced that it will enroll two additional cohorts in the on-going Phase I study protocol to evaluate four weeks of combination therapy with R7128.
The Children's Hospital Foundation has sold its worldwide royalty interest in respect of sales of RotaTeq from and after October 1, 2007, to Royalty Pharma for $182 million in cash.
Jerini has received a positive opinion from the Committee for Medicinal Products for Human Use of the European Medicines Agency for icatibant in the treatment of acute attacks of hereditary angioedema.
Forbes Medi-Tech has extended its supply and licensing contract with Pharmavite until mid 2009 for the continued sale of Reducol, the branded cholesterol lowering ingredient in one of Pharmavite's dietary supplements, Nature Made CholestOff and CholestOff Complete.
